From the The University of Michigan Eco-Driving Index (EDI): the average fuel economy (window-sticker value) of new vehicles sold in the U.S. in August was at a record high of 25.8 mpg—up 0.2 mpg from the value in July. Vehicle fuel economy is up 5.7 mpg since October 2007.
